The Staffing and Labor Economics Facing Atlanta Natural Gas
The Atlanta labor market remains highly competitive, with wage growth in the utility and energy sector consistently outpacing historical averages. As the regional economy expands, Gas South and similar distributors face increasing pressure to attract and retain skilled personnel for both field operations and customer-facing roles. According to recent industry reports, the cost of labor for technical utility positions has risen by 12% over the last 24 months, creating a significant margin squeeze. Furthermore, the specialized nature of natural gas distribution means that talent shortages in engineering and customer support are not easily solved by traditional hiring. AI-driven operational efficiency is no longer a luxury; it is a necessary buffer against rising wage costs, allowing firms to scale their output without a linear increase in headcount, thereby protecting the bottom line while maintaining high service standards.

Evolving Customer Expectations and Regulatory Scrutiny in Georgia
Today’s energy customers expect the same level of digital responsiveness they receive from modern e-commerce platforms. In Georgia, this shift is compounded by a regulatory environment that increasingly demands transparency in billing and service delivery. Regulators are placing greater emphasis on customer protection, requiring firms to provide clear, timely information regarding rate changes and service status. Failure to meet these expectations can lead to increased scrutiny and potential penalties. AI agents help bridge this gap by providing 24/7, accurate, and personalized customer communication. By integrating real-time data into customer portals, firms can proactively address billing inquiries and service issues before they escalate into formal complaints. This proactive approach not only satisfies regulatory requirements for transparency but also builds long-term customer trust, which is essential for sustained growth in a highly visible, public-facing industry.

Autonomous Customer Service and Billing Inquiry Resolution Agents
Natural gas providers face high seasonal call volumes during peak winter months, straining support teams. For a mid-size regional player like Gas South, manual handling of billing inquiries, rate plan changes, and payment extensions creates significant overhead. By automating routine interactions, the firm can maintain high service levels without proportional headcount increases, mitigating the impact of labor market volatility in the Atlanta metro area.
Predictive Analytics for Customer Churn and Retention Management
In the deregulated Georgia natural gas market, customer retention is critical to maintaining margins. Mid-size distributors often struggle to identify at-risk customers until after they have switched providers. Proactive intervention is required to maintain market share against larger national competitors. AI-driven churn prediction allows for targeted marketing and personalized retention offers before a customer initiates a switch.
Automated Regulatory Compliance and Reporting Documentation Agents
Energy distribution is heavily regulated at both the state and federal levels. Maintaining compliance requires meticulous documentation and reporting, which is often manually intensive and prone to human error. For a regional operator, the cost of compliance audits and the risk of regulatory fines are significant. AI agents can streamline the collection and validation of data required for state utility commission reporting.
Intelligent Demand Forecasting and Load Balancing Support
Accurate demand forecasting is vital for procurement and margin management in natural gas distribution. Volatile weather patterns in Georgia directly impact load requirements. Mid-size firms often rely on static models that fail to account for hyper-local consumption trends. AI agents provide dynamic adjustments to forecasting models, allowing for more precise procurement and reduced exposure to spot market price spikes.
Automated Field Service Dispatch and Optimization Agents
Efficient field operations are essential for maintaining infrastructure and customer trust. Coordinating technicians for maintenance or site visits in a sprawling metro area like Atlanta involves complex scheduling. Manual dispatching often leads to inefficient routing and increased fuel costs. AI agents optimize field service workflows, ensuring that the right technicians are deployed to the right locations with the necessary equipment.
